    Research on rational layout of strut arms of tainter gate in vertical frame

    The overall stability of hydraulic tainter steel gate decrease seriously, and they are caused by improper structure layout of the two-way eccentric compression of struts. Chinese and American specification method, structural mechanics method and finite element method are respectively used to study rational structural layout of strut arms in vertical frame. First of all, a unified method for rational layout of struts of tainter gate in vertical frame is deduced by using structural mechanics method that simplifies curve girder as straight girder on the basis of zero rotation in vertical girder. Second, rational layouts of struts were researched by utilizing spatial finite element method according to zero rotation in vertical girder. The 756 groups rational layout results of the above three methods with different water heads, different number of struts and different unit stiffness ratios were researched. The differences of struts stress and material dosages of various rational layout methods were evaluated. From the point of view of the forces of tainter gate struts in vertical frame, as the results shown, the layouts of struts by Chinese and American specification method, straight beam method and finite element method are large eccentric compression, small eccentric compression and axial compression respectively. The layout of struts with specification method in lower head is quite different from straight beam method and finite element method, and the layouts of deep water head with straight beam method and finite element method are tend to be consistent. Unit stiffness ratio between vertical girder and strut has little effect on layout of tainter gate struts, but has a great influence on material dosages of tainter gate. Compared with specification method, layout of tainter gate with two struts and three struts by using straight beam method and finite element method can improve stability of struts and save materials of overall tainter gate structure, and the material saving rates of tainter gate with two struts and three struts with finite element method are respectively [32.63, 47.58] (%) and [21.61, 30.01] (%). Rational layout concise charts of tainter gate with two struts and three struts by specification method, straight beam method and finite element method are given, which can be used directly for projects designs. Compared with specification method, the layout of struts of straight beam method and finite element method is not only security and economy, but also method and mechanics concept are simple, which can provide the theoretical basis for specification revision of Chinese and American.Peer Reviewe

    Global attractor for a nonlinear plate equation with supported boundary conditions

    AbstractIn this paper, we consider a two-dimensional nonlinear equation(∗)ρwtt+DΔ2w+εμwt−(N1+T2∫Ωwx2dxdy)wxx−(N2+T2∫Ωwy2dxdy)wyy=0 which arises from the model of the viscoelastic thin rectangular plate with four edges supported. By virtue of Galerkin method combined with the priori estimates, we prove the existence and uniqueness of the global solution under initial–boundary data for the above equation. Especially the existence of the bounded absorbing set in space E and the existence of the global attractor of system is also obtained

    Despite its successful entry into China\u27s market, Panasonic is at a difficult point with little increase in its market share. Although Panasonic enjoys an incredible reputation, its consumers consist mainly of high earners. In this research paper focusing on Panasonic\u27s electric cooker production, I contend that in China, where rice is the staple of its citizens, there exists huge demand for muti-functioned electric cookers of high quality, and therefore Panasonic still enjoys the prospect of a further jump in its market share. Nevertheless, what impedes the development of Panasonic in China\u27smarket is the fact that its consumers are chiefly citizens of the upper class. Based upon these facts, I make reference to the number of consumers belonging to the middle class between 2010 and 2030 in China, which means that in the coming 20 years, there will be approximately 440 million citizens who will join the middle class. Therefore, according to my perspective, if Panasonic is to enjoy a bigger share of the market, then it is crucial for it to make adjustments to its market strategy, that is to say, the manufacturing, selling, and promotion of its products should not be focused on the upper class. Rather, Panasonic should make more strides to be oriented towards a wider consumer base, namely, the middle class
